Understanding Eggless Baking
Before we begin, let's address the elephant in the room: eggs. Eggs play a crucial role in traditional baking, providing structure, leavening, and moisture. However, with a few clever substitutions, we can achieve similar results without them. In this eggless chocolate cake recipe, we'll leverage the binding power of other ingredients to create a wonderfully moist and tender cake.
The Science Behind Eggless Cakes
Eggs bind ingredients, add richness, and help create a light and airy texture. In eggless baking, we replace these functionalities with ingredients like applesauce, yogurt, or mashed bananas. These ingredients provide moisture and help bind the dry and wet ingredients together. Baking powder and baking soda provide the necessary leavening to create a light and fluffy cake.
Ingredients for Your Eggless Chocolate Dream
This recipe requires simple, commonly available ingredients. You likely already have many of them in your pantry!
- 1 ½ cups all-purpose flour (you can also try using a gluten-free blend for a gluten-free version, see notes below)
- ¾ cup un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1 ½ teaspoons baking powder
- ¾ teaspoon baking soda
- ¾ teaspoon salt
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- ¾ cup milk (any kind will do)
- ½ cup vegetable oil
- 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
- 1 cup boiling water
Step-by-Step Guide: Baking Your Eggless Chocolate Cake
This recipe is incredibly user-friendly, perfect even for those new to baking. Follow these easy steps for a successful bake every time.
Step 1: Preparing the Dry Ingredients
In a large bowl, whisk together the fl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, baking soda, and salt. Make sure everything is well combined to prevent lumps in your cake.
Step 2: Combining Wet Ingredients
In a separate bowl, whisk together the sugar, milk, oil, and vanilla extract until well blended.
Step 3: Combining Wet and Dry
Gradually add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ients, mixing on low speed until just combined. Be careful not to overmix; this can lead to a tough cake.
Step 4: Adding the Boiling Water
This is a crucial step! Slowly pour in the boiling water while mixing on low speed. The boiling water helps activate the cocoa powder and creates a wonderfully moist and fudgy texture. The batter will be thin – this is normal.
Step 5: Baking the Cake
Pour the batter into a greased and floured 9x13 inch baking pan (or two 8-inch round pans). Bake in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for 30-35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
Step 6: Cooling and Serving
Let the cake cool in the pan for 10 minutes before inverting it onto a wire rack to cool completely. Once cooled, you can frost it with your favourite frosting or enjoy it plain.

Tips and Tricks for Eggless Baking Success
- Don't overmix the batter: Overmixing develops gluten, leading to a tough cake. Mix until just combined.
- Use fresh baking powder and baking soda: Old leavening agents can result in a flat cake.
- Check for doneness: Use a toothpick test to ensure the cake is fully baked.
- Let the cake cool completely before frosting: This prevents the frosting from melting.
Troubleshooting Common Eggless Cake Problems
My Eggless Chocolate Cake is Dry
This is often caused by overbaking or using stale ingredients. Ensure your baking powder and baking soda are fresh, and check for doneness frequently.
My Eggless Chocolate Cake is Dense
Overmixing is the usual culprit. Next time, mix only until the ingredients are just combined.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: Can I use other types of milk? A: Yes, any type of milk will work, including almond milk, soy milk, or oat milk.
Q2: Can I make this cake ahead of time? A: Yes, this cake can be made a day or two in advance and stored at room temperature, covered.
Q3: What if I don't have boiling water? A: While boiling water enhances the flavour and texture, you can use room temperature water, but the cake might be slightly less moist.
Q4: Can I add chocolate chips? A: Absolutely! Add ½ - 1 cup of chocolate chips to the batter for extra chocolatey goodness.

Beyond the recipe itself, I wanted to emphasize the importance of using good quality ingredients. While this recipe is designed for simplicity, using high-quality cocoa powder will significantly impact the overall flavor of your cake. Similarly, the type of flour you choose can also affect the texture. For instance, all-purpose flour generally works well, but cake flour might give you a lighter, fluffier result. In addition to the core ingredients, don't underestimate the power of proper measuring techniques. Using a kitchen scale for measuring ingredients, rather than relying solely on measuring cups, will lead to more consistent and predictable results. Moreover, ensuring your baking powder is fresh is also crucial for a successful bake. Old baking powder can lose its leavening power, leading to a dense and flat cake. Therefore, check the expiration date on your baking powder before you begin. Finally, remember to preheat your oven properly and bake the cake for the recommended time; overbaking can lead to a dry cake, while underbaking will result in a gooey center.
